When dining in Dao Khanong, embracing local customs enhances the experience. Meals are typically enjoyed communally, with dishes shared among diners. Tipping is not mandatory but is appreciated for excellent service, with a small amount (around 10% or a few baht) being customary. It's polite to wait for elders or hosts to begin eating before you do. When ordering street food, observe hygiene practices and choose vendors with high turnover. Familiarizing yourself with basic Thai phrases for ordering and expressing thanks can also go a long way in fostering positive interactions with local vendors and restaurateurs.

Cultural Norms and Staying Safe in Dao Khanong

Understanding and respecting local customs is paramount for a smooth and enriching visit to Dao Khanong. Thais are generally known for their politeness and respect for elders and religious figures. It's customary to remove your shoes before entering someone's home or a temple, and to dress modestly when visiting religious sites, covering shoulders and knees. Public displays of affection are generally frowned upon, and it's considered rude to point your feet at people or religious icons. Maintaining a calm demeanour and a polite smile can help navigate most social situations effectively.

When visiting popular spots like Dao Khanong Market or Yingyai Mookrata - BTS Talat Phlu Branch, maintaining respectful behaviour is key. While markets are bustling, be mindful of personal space and avoid blocking pathways. Photography is usually permitted, but it's always polite to ask permission before taking close-up photos of individuals, especially vendors. At restaurants like Yingyai Mookrata, which often involve communal cooking, observe how locals manage their cooking and serving to ensure a pleasant experience for everyone. Queueing is generally orderly, and patience is appreciated.

Practical safety in Dao Khanong is similar to other urban areas in Thailand. While the region is generally safe, it's wise to be aware of your surroundings, especially in crowded markets or at night. Keep valuables secure and be cautious of petty theft. For transportation, reputable ride-hailing apps like Grab are widely available and offer transparent pricing. Taxis are also common, but ensure the meter is used or agree on a fare beforehand. Having offline maps and translation apps on your phone can be incredibly useful for navigation and communication.

In case of emergencies, dial 191 for general police assistance. Tourist police are also available and can be contacted for specific tourist-related issues. The best time to visit Dao Khanong, and indeed much of Thailand, is during the cool and dry season, which generally runs from November to February. During these months, temperatures are more moderate, and humidity levels are lower, making it ideal for exploring the region's markets and attractions. This period often coincides with peak tourist season, so expect higher hotel prices and more crowds. The hot season runs from March to May, followed by the rainy season from June to October, which can bring heavy downpours but also lower prices and fewer tourists.

Visa Information

For Philippine passport holders planning to visit Thailand to explore Dao Khanong, the visa requirements are generally straightforward. As of current regulations, Philippine citizens are typically granted visa-free entry into Thailand for tourism purposes, allowing for a stay of up to 30 days. This exemption simplifies travel planning significantly, as no prior visa application is usually required. However, it is always prudent to confirm the latest immigration policies directly with the Royal Thai Embassy or Consulate in the Philippines, as regulations can be subject to change.

When entering Thailand, immigration officials may request proof of onward travel, such as a return or onward flight ticket, and sufficient funds to cover your stay. While specific amounts can vary, having a reasonable sum of cash or readily accessible funds in your bank account is advisable. The minimum passport validity required is typically six months beyond your intended stay. It is essential to have your passport in good condition and ensure it meets these requirements to avoid any issues at immigration.
